Nghĩa của từ intoxicate bằng Tiếng Anh

verb
1
(of alcoholic drink or a drug) cause (someone) to lose control of their faculties or behavior.
We don't allow people into sessions if they are intoxicated by alcohol or drugs.
synonyms:inebriatemake drunkmake someone's head spinbefuddlego to someone's headmake someone woozy
2
poison (someone).
